Summary of Responsibilities:
This role is responsible for generalist HR strategies and processes which enable smooth end to end HR operations, enhanced employee care and regulatory compliance.
Principal Responsibilities:
- Co-ordinating and ensuring a positive end to end experience for employee processes
- Ownership for managing and improving Employee Care initiatives and the Australian Benefits program
- Work with Outsourced provider (Accenture) on BAU HR Operations and process improvements
- Stay current on HR related regulatory changes to keep P&C team informed and enact policy or process changes
- Ensure policies, procedures and practices are up to date, designed and implemented consistently and in line with regulatory requirements
- Build relationships and partnerships across teams to enable critical HR best practice
- Engage in business transformation, workforce design and other project work as required.
- Ad hoc projects as required to support HR Strategy

About MetLife
Recognised on Fortune magazine's list of the "World's Most Admired Companies", Fortune World’s 25 Best Workplaces™, as well as the Diversity Council of Australia Inclusive Employer Award, MetLife, through its subsidiaries and affiliates, is one of the world’s leading financial services companies; providing insurance, annuities, employee benefits and asset management to individual and institutional customers. With operations in more than 40 markets, we hold leading positions in the United States, Latin America, Asia, Europe, and the Middle East.
Our purpose is simple - to help our colleagues, customers, communities, and the world at large create a more confident future.
